Congress has shamelessly failed to pass any sort of immigration reform, including for the most sympathetic victims of the current non-system, young
people who were brought into the country illegally as children. Nonetheless, during his 2012 reelection campaign, President Obama directed the
Department of Homeland Security to issue work and residence permits (Deferred Action to Childhood Arrivals) to the so-called Dreamers.
Then, after the 2014 midterms, the president decided that he had been wrong 22 times in saying he couldn't give temporary legal status to illegal
immigrants. The administration engineered this Deferred Action for Parents of Americans in the wake of Congress's rejection of the same policies, in
violation of the Administrative Procedure Act, immigration law, and the Constitution's Take Care Clause. A district court enjoined DAPA in February
2015, which action the Fifth Circuit twice affirmed, as did the Supreme Court by a 4-4 vote.
